Shoulder Impingement
Shoulder impingement is a common shoulder pain pattern that often involves irritation of the rotator cuff tendons, bursa, or surrounding soft tissues during arm movement. Patients may feel pain when lifting the arm, reaching overhead, throwing, sleeping on the shoulder, reaching behind the back, or using the arm repetitively. Pain may occur in the front or side of the shoulder and may travel toward the upper arm.
Shoulder impingement can be frustrating because it often affects daily activities: dressing, washing hair, lifting groceries, exercising, working at a desk, reaching into cabinets, or sleeping. Some patients feel a sharp catch. Others feel a deep ache, weakness, stiffness, or tenderness.
Why Shoulder Impingement Happens
The shoulder is highly mobile and depends on coordinated movement between the shoulder joint, rotator cuff, shoulder blade, collarbone, neck, ribs, and upper back. Impingement symptoms may occur when shoulder mechanics place extra stress on the rotator cuff or bursa. This can happen with overuse, tendon irritation, bursitis, poor scapular movement, posture, bone shape, inflammation, or weakness.
In some patients, shoulder instability or hypermobility is part of the pattern. People with EDS or hypermobility spectrum disorder may rely heavily on muscle control to stabilize the shoulder. If the shoulder blade, rotator cuff, or surrounding muscles cannot manage that load, pain may develop with lifting or overhead activity.
Shoulder Impingement vs. Other Shoulder Conditions
Not all overhead shoulder pain is shoulder impingement. Rotator cuff tear, frozen shoulder, arthritis, cervical radiculopathy, bursitis, tendinopathy, shoulder instability, inflammatory disease, and referred pain can create similar symptoms.
Frozen shoulder usually causes more global stiffness and loss of both active and passive motion. A rotator cuff tear may cause weakness or pain with resisted movement. Neck-related pain may involve numbness, tingling, radiating arm pain, or symptoms that change with neck position. Scapular dyskinesia may alter shoulder blade motion and contribute to impingement-like symptoms. Diagnosis-first evaluation helps separate these possibilities.

Treatment Options for Shoulder Impingement
Treatment depends on the pain generator. Many patients begin with activity modification, physical therapy coordination, rotator cuff strengthening, scapular stabilization, range-of-motion work, and gradual return to activity. Medication management may be considered when appropriate.
If pain remains significant or limits participation in therapy, an ultrasound-guided steroid injection may be considered in selected cases. Steroid injections may help reduce inflammation and pain, but they are not a stand-alone solution. They are often most useful when paired with movement-based care that addresses strength, control, and mechanics.

When Orthopedic Referral May Be Needed
Orthopedic referral may be appropriate when there is suspected rotator cuff tear, severe weakness, structural narrowing, recurrent instability, persistent loss of function, significant trauma, or symptoms that do not improve with appropriate nonsurgical care. Surgery may be considered in selected cases, but many patients begin with conservative and image-guided options before surgical evaluation is needed.
When Shoulder Pain Needs Timely Evaluation
Shoulder pain should be evaluated when symptoms persist, worsen, limit range of motion, cause weakness, interfere with sleep, follow trauma, or are associated with numbness, tingling, fever, redness, severe swelling, chest pain, shortness of breath, sudden weakness, or rapidly worsening function. These symptoms should not be assumed to be simple shoulder impingement.
